#79a580 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#79a580 is composed of 47.5% red, 64.7% green and 50.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.4%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 129.5 degrees, a saturation of 19.6% and a lightness of 56.1%. #79a580 color hex could be obtained by blending #f2ffff with #004b01.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#79a580 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#79a580 has RGB values of R:121, G:165, B:128 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 7972224.

Shades and Tints of #79a580

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050705 is the darkest color, while #fafc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#79a580

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a948c is the less saturated color, while #23fb45 is the most saturated one.
